hot news update in the top video base portal of india visit hotnewsupdate.com

VIDEO: If you think transformer cars only exist in the movies, such as in the transformers franchise with its latest installation in the series, transformers 5, then you have to see this video with the top 5 Real Transforming Vehicles, you won’t believe they exist in real life!

If you think transformer cars only exist in the movies, such as in the transformers franchise with its latest installation in the series, transformers 5, then you have to see this video with the top 5 Real Transforming Vehicles, you won’t believe they exist in real life!

Hello